Recent figures indicate that Scotland’s attainment gap between disadvantaged and more affluent students has widened beyond pre-pandemic levels. The COVID-19 pandemic has exacerbated educational inequalities, with socio-economic challenges contributing to disparities in academic performance. Education officials stress the need for targeted interventions to address these growing gaps and ensure equitable educational opportunities. Programs focusing on early intervention and increased access to resources are being discussed as potential solutions. The persistent attainment gap signals significant challenges for Scotland’s education system and highlights the necessity for effective strategies to promote educational equity.
